Ordinals
beta
Sat 1968240708110560
decimal
839185.83110560
degree
0°209185′529″83110560‴
percentile
93.72574810836312%
name
xfxqruxanp
cycle
0
epoch
3
period
416
block
839185
offset
83110560
timestamp
2024-04-14 12:07:22 UTC
rarity
common
prev
next